    This robust flavor stands up well to a travel-sized mug and is indeed very smooth as described, but I didn’t get an actual Kahlua flavor much, if at all. At first the flavor seemed to have almost a burned taste to me, so as a test I added some real Kahlua to standard unflavored coffee and found it didn’t taste all that different–so I guess this is how it is supposed to taste. The guy in the liquor store said that without the alcohol you wouldn’t get the exact taste. Overall, I found the flavor okay in a big mug (too strong for me in a cup) and the two-box pack is a good value. I’m always pleased to find a coffee that maintains some flavor in an oversized cup, but the flavor isn’t quite what I expected.
